7 minutes ago, Outlaw said:

I'd Almost  be sad if the aac died.

I wouldn’t count on it yet. The longer Stanford keeps trying to find other places to land and waits to go forward with rebuilding the harder it will be to get teams to move.

At Four they need to add at least 4, I would say 5 for next year to have at least an 8 game conference schedule.

MWC schools would have to pay 34 million to exit. Don’t see that option for year 1

So really they need to raid AAC, those schools would have to pay an 18+ million exit fee.

Does anyone take that jump without a media deal? How about a GOR or some type of proof that Stanford and others don’t bail after first year?

So the longer this goes the most likely they have to merge with AAC.
